Bessie Allen Middle School - SLO & Goals
Building SLO:
By June of 2016, 80% of students in 6th, 7th, and 8th grade will show growth in their opinion writing rubric score from the September 2015 opinion writing rubric score.
***Mid-Year Update: 62% of our students are showing growth. Grade levels noted that students have shown improvement in "citing and using evidence" in their writing. "Knowing the audience" was a skill that the data showed our students needed improvement in.***

- Using SWIS Data to Evaluate What We Do - I always want to make sure we evaluate what we do to ensure it makes a positive difference for our students. I was reviewing data referral data for the cafeteria on months when we offer recess after lunch compared to months when we did not offer recess after lunch. On months when we have offered recess after lunch, we averaged 4.5 referrals per month. On months when we did not offer recess after lunch, we averaged 9 referrals per month. I like that not only does this 10 minute recess promote physical wellness, but it also promotes behavioral wellness.
